<description><![CDATA[Energy aggregators are composed of groups that unite retail energy consumers together into an entity that allows for finding better rates and services These could be explained as business associations or even a municipality Sometimes there are tenant’s organizations that come together in this manner, or even industrial cooperatives...]]></description>
